Pros and Cons of Mink Hair
Pros:
Luxurious texture and high-quality appearance
Versatility for use in extensions, wigs, and lashes
Long-lasting with proper care and maintenance
Cons:
Relatively expensive compared to synthetic hair
Requires specialized care to avoid damage
Limited availability of ethical and sustainable sources

Table 1: Mink Hair Extension Types
Extension Type
Description
Benefits
Clip-in
Temporary extensions attached with clips
Easy to install and remove
Tape-in
Extensions taped to natural hair
Long-lasting but require professional installation
Keratin bonded
Extensions fused to natural hair using keratin
Permanent but require specialized removal
Table 2: Mink Hair Care Guide
Care Instructions
Benefits
Wash infrequently with sulfate-free shampoo
Preserves moisture and texture
Use a deep conditioner regularly
Nourishes and strengthens hair
Avoid using heat styling tools
Protects hair from damage
Brush hair gently with a wide-tooth comb
Prevents tangling and shedding
